The bill amends Florida Statutes regarding candidate filing fees and the methods of payment. It allows candidates to pay their filing fees using a debit card linked to their campaign account, in addition to the previously accepted method of using a check. The timeframe for candidates to pay the filing fee after a returned check has been revised, granting them 48 hours from notification to make the payment, excluding weekends and holidays. Additionally, the bill introduces a provision that allows candidates to challenge the compliance of other candidates with the filing requirements in circuit court, detailing the process and timeline for such challenges.
Furthermore, the bill modifies the requirements for receipts related to debit card transactions made by candidates and political committees. It specifies that signatures of the campaign treasurer or authorized users are only required if there is a designated space for such signatures on the receipt. The bill is set to take effect on July 1, 2025.
Statutes affected: H 635 Filed: 99.061, 106.11
